111,895 is a composite number, odd.
111,895 (one hundred eleven thousand eight hundred ninety-five) is an odd 6-digit number. It is a composite number with 16 divisors, and factors as 5 × 7 × 23 × 139. Written other ways, in hexadecimal, 0x1B517.
